diff options
author | Luis Medinas <metalgod@gentoo.org> | 2006-03-19 01:52:31 +0000 |
---|---|---|
committer | Luis Medinas <metalgod@gentoo.org> | 2006-03-19 01:52:31 +0000 |
commit | ffa79c34c2f58c3b552cb5ee5ea65cf433f2f3c1 (patch) | |
tree | e35a5d260c4a2f77d27a438cce2c4ae88cc3646f /app-cdr | |
parent | only unpack patch unless bogofilter flag is set. fixes #126747 (diff) | |
download | gentoo-2-ffa79c34c2f58c3b552cb5ee5ea65cf433f2f3c1.tar.gz gentoo-2-ffa79c34c2f58c3b552cb5ee5ea65cf433f2f3c1.tar.bz2 gentoo-2-ffa79c34c2f58c3b552cb5ee5ea65cf433f2f3c1.zip |
Added a patch to fix gcc41 compile issues. Removed older versions.
(Portage version: 2.1_pre6-r3)
Diffstat (limited to 'app-cdr')
-rw-r--r-- | app-cdr/gcombust/ChangeLog | 12 | ||||
-rw-r--r-- | app-cdr/gcombust/Manifest | 33 | ||||
-rw-r--r-- | app-cdr/gcombust/files/digest-gcombust-0.1.52 | 1 | ||||
-rw-r--r-- | app-cdr/gcombust/files/digest-gcombust-0.1.53 | 1 | ||||
-rw-r--r-- | app-cdr/gcombust/files/digest-gcombust-0.1.54 | 1 | ||||
-rw-r--r-- | app-cdr/gcombust/files/digest-gcombust-0.1.55-r1 | 3 | ||||
-rw-r--r-- | app-cdr/gcombust/files/gcombust-0.1.55-gcc41.patch | 24 | ||||
-rw-r--r-- | app-cdr/gcombust/gcombust-0.1.52.ebuild | 41 | ||||
-rw-r--r-- | app-cdr/gcombust/gcombust-0.1.53.ebuild | 41 | ||||
-rw-r--r-- | app-cdr/gcombust/gcombust-0.1.55-r1.ebuild (renamed from app-cdr/gcombust/gcombust-0.1.54.ebuild) | 19 |
10 files changed, 70 insertions, 106 deletions
diff --git a/app-cdr/gcombust/ChangeLog b/app-cdr/gcombust/ChangeLog index 65c852941a35..89d98a09c489 100644 --- a/app-cdr/gcombust/ChangeLog +++ b/app-cdr/gcombust/ChangeLog @@ -1,6 +1,14 @@ # ChangeLog for app-cdr/gcombust -# Copyright 2002-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-cdr/gcombust/ChangeLog,v 1.24 2005/12/29 03:32:28 metalgod Exp $ +# Copyright 2002-2006 Gentoo Foundation; Distributed under the GPL v2 +# $Header: /var/cvsroot/gentoo-x86/app-cdr/gcombust/ChangeLog,v 1.25 2006/03/19 01:52:31 metalgod Exp $ + +*gcombust-0.1.55-r1 (19 Mar 2006) + + 19 Mar 2006; Luis Medinas <metalgod@gentoo.org> + +files/gcombust-0.1.55-gcc41.patch, -gcombust-0.1.52.ebuild, + -gcombust-0.1.53.ebuild, -gcombust-0.1.54.ebuild, + +gcombust-0.1.55-r1.ebuild: + Added a patch to fix gcc41 compile issues. Removed older versions. 29 Dec 2005; Luis Medinas <metalgod@gentoo.org> +metadata.xml: Add this package to media-optical herd. diff --git a/app-cdr/gcombust/Manifest b/app-cdr/gcombust/Manifest index ad855c1fadb6..3132b7b6fc89 100644 --- a/app-cdr/gcombust/Manifest +++ b/app-cdr/gcombust/Manifest @@ -1,20 +1,21 @@ ------BEGIN PGP SIGNED MESSAGE----- -Hash: SHA1 - MD5 46a5d6a09f748ea286a4bf2abbc4811e ChangeLog 2604 -MD5 640585b53e3c5c0e02f6edbe3e32ab18 files/digest-gcombust-0.1.52 67 -MD5 83d876f765b3b24ad3a8e1215e072946 files/digest-gcombust-0.1.53 67 -MD5 ab6942c39b304f056d9152604d58250d files/digest-gcombust-0.1.54 67 +RMD160 b75e7bcd1a77649e5f799f3b1bb409e59caf4c3f ChangeLog 2604 +SHA256 00fb357b558733357a5ae847028091c15093fd95108be2a28f40a5280887e2de ChangeLog 2604 MD5 984f834bc69c82ea39efa9884c0ba85d files/digest-gcombust-0.1.55 67 -MD5 b73c13d87d1adcd44d14174565b2b1fd gcombust-0.1.52.ebuild 937 -MD5 906bdb5b053075047d7d6e341a795b33 gcombust-0.1.53.ebuild 936 -MD5 f26ca6b5616d0bc0d13ef3acc329604d gcombust-0.1.54.ebuild 943 +RMD160 ac45f5c896f3ed95461cfb77905883d63c75df2f files/digest-gcombust-0.1.55 67 +SHA256 d8734bdaa2063696689a641cb64b5af08421f49d3c24861e531d584c66d46539 files/digest-gcombust-0.1.55 67 +MD5 d47d8acbafdb2ab1663bb3c11bfb15bc files/digest-gcombust-0.1.55-r1 247 +RMD160 d66fae7381f5337bc8fa402958097f8f1e95f968 files/digest-gcombust-0.1.55-r1 247 +SHA256 a8b0ff045b1f23a9090a61bce2c15c99ac5506d250509ee59519c8f66e9552fc files/digest-gcombust-0.1.55-r1 247 +MD5 5b5f6fe10f474d5b59c41660a744cf32 files/gcombust-0.1.55-gcc41.patch 1105 +RMD160 3a490923c2b55bce42ceeff23af6e1f161b39679 files/gcombust-0.1.55-gcc41.patch 1105 +SHA256 0052361bb21692a021d489dcba4b849aafb65eadd2a2b57be266d2ea55fc57c1 files/gcombust-0.1.55-gcc41.patch 1105 +MD5 2cbfca51ae7b65b3a6ef79dd3ad06d89 gcombust-0.1.55-r1.ebuild 1111 +RMD160 48ca9429bc682a01a66a7ac7f37d298c6307651b gcombust-0.1.55-r1.ebuild 1111 +SHA256 dc2e0c44903790ab28c4c0f804de5d2dc6e366ddeee11228199a52971ef696fe gcombust-0.1.55-r1.ebuild 1111 MD5 939dbc356faefc298bc517d1ef1c36a0 gcombust-0.1.55.ebuild 1050 +RMD160 799ef05415759ebc9eb8f54cca2b5a0cac1b7d94 gcombust-0.1.55.ebuild 1050 +SHA256 a1c0c5b11e54643e1b65b490494df25fc6aa4e28ad8e0b6e6c5f2a14599a26c2 gcombust-0.1.55.ebuild 1050 MD5 4ce63071510202110ebc72dd9ee3924e metadata.xml 214 ------BEGIN PGP SIGNATURE----- -Version: GnuPG v1.4.2 (GNU/Linux) - -iD8DBQFDs1j+wUpWvClEHQoRAkBvAJ9jQtaa8a0fdq8tiH3mK85fj5G1YwCfdegs -s8pfFN9pnPeYgkUr41zs+YY= -=fiKo ------END PGP SIGNATURE----- +RMD160 4120d9f1b831e1e14b793d69fcac8404e240747f metadata.xml 214 +SHA256 f246585065033926d43d6fb617cf1c19cca0dd470c7efa44cbf957a9fa9e07b7 metadata.xml 214 diff --git a/app-cdr/gcombust/files/digest-gcombust-0.1.52 b/app-cdr/gcombust/files/digest-gcombust-0.1.52 deleted file mode 100644 index 8aaaa0aadf5a..000000000000 --- a/app-cdr/gcombust/files/digest-gcombust-0.1.52 +++ /dev/null @@ -1 +0,0 @@ -MD5 2c2455f8fe91cddd7b87bf59916a39e8 gcombust-0.1.52.tar.gz 761347 diff --git a/app-cdr/gcombust/files/digest-gcombust-0.1.53 b/app-cdr/gcombust/files/digest-gcombust-0.1.53 deleted file mode 100644 index e6bb4d9adf58..000000000000 --- a/app-cdr/gcombust/files/digest-gcombust-0.1.53 +++ /dev/null @@ -1 +0,0 @@ -MD5 c27d379b53ee7d05344371481d22c65d gcombust-0.1.53.tar.gz 770451 diff --git a/app-cdr/gcombust/files/digest-gcombust-0.1.54 b/app-cdr/gcombust/files/digest-gcombust-0.1.54 deleted file mode 100644 index ab9aec231fe9..000000000000 --- a/app-cdr/gcombust/files/digest-gcombust-0.1.54 +++ /dev/null @@ -1 +0,0 @@ -MD5 a6fbb8a6ddf9dbfcd6e78b54e0d1bd00 gcombust-0.1.54.tar.gz 786628 diff --git a/app-cdr/gcombust/files/digest-gcombust-0.1.55-r1 b/app-cdr/gcombust/files/digest-gcombust-0.1.55-r1 new file mode 100644 index 000000000000..3eba0c1279c9 --- /dev/null +++ b/app-cdr/gcombust/files/digest-gcombust-0.1.55-r1 @@ -0,0 +1,3 @@ +MD5 25ddecef7f8556f0fac82d9d4927e8eb gcombust-0.1.55.tar.gz 819339 +RMD160 db6e77eeb9ba56af55ac6af8a279205104b325f3 gcombust-0.1.55.tar.gz 819339 +SHA256 5e6b11049c305e44f20c45a488ea704f11cf14fe59efb6c8a38021b64e595e2e gcombust-0.1.55.tar.gz 819339 diff --git a/app-cdr/gcombust/files/gcombust-0.1.55-gcc41.patch b/app-cdr/gcombust/files/gcombust-0.1.55-gcc41.patch new file mode 100644 index 000000000000..89e78c29713a --- /dev/null +++ b/app-cdr/gcombust/files/gcombust-0.1.55-gcc41.patch @@ -0,0 +1,24 @@ +diff -urN ../tmp-orig/gcombust-0.1.55/src/optimize_usage.c ./src/optimize_usage.c +--- ../tmp-orig/gcombust-0.1.55/src/optimize_usage.c 2003-06-30 15:07:27.000000000 +0200 ++++ ./src/optimize_usage.c 2004-12-20 16:29:48.012513000 +0100 +@@ -31,7 +31,7 @@ + #include "locks.h" + #include "globals.h" + +-static GtkWidget *opt_try_harder; ++GtkWidget *opt_try_harder; + + static GtkWidget *cdsize_option_menu, *cdsize_selected_label, *cdsector_selected_label; + static GtkWidget *used_size_label, *used_sectors_label, *wasted_size_label, *wasted_sectors_label; +diff -urN ../tmp-orig/gcombust-0.1.55/src/rip_audio.c ./src/rip_audio.c +--- ../tmp-orig/gcombust-0.1.55/src/rip_audio.c 2002-02-16 21:00:52.000000000 +0100 ++++ ./src/rip_audio.c 2004-12-20 16:30:05.285887048 +0100 +@@ -41,7 +41,7 @@ + char *cdda2wav_path = NULL, *cdda_device_path; + char *def_rip_path = NULL; + char *cdparanoia_path = NULL, *cdpara_device_path; +-static GtkWidget *rip_path_entry; ++GtkWidget *rip_path_entry; + + static GtkWidget *rip_win = NULL, *p_win; + static GtkWidget *autoscroll_cdda2wav_text, *cdda2wav_text, *cdda2wav_text_scrollbar; diff --git a/app-cdr/gcombust/gcombust-0.1.52.ebuild b/app-cdr/gcombust/gcombust-0.1.52.ebuild deleted file mode 100644 index 2d70a7a16ccf..000000000000 --- a/app-cdr/gcombust/gcombust-0.1.52.ebuild +++ /dev/null @@ -1,41 +0,0 @@ -# Copyright 1999-2005 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-cdr/gcombust/gcombust-0.1.52.ebuild,v 1.15 2005/01/01 12:13:37 eradicator Exp $ - -DESCRIPTION="A GUI for mkisofs/mkhybrid/cdda2wav/cdrecord/cdlabelgen" -HOMEPAGE="http://www.abo.fi/~jmunsin/gcombust/" -SRC_URI="http://www.abo.fi/~jmunsin/gcombust/${P}.tar.gz"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="x86 ppc sparc" -IUSE="nls" - -DEPEND="=x11-libs/gtk+-1.2* - nls? ( sys-devel/gettext )" -RDEPEND="app-cdr/cdrtools" - -src_compile() { - local myconf - - if ! use nls - then - myconf="${myconf} --disable-nls" - touch intl/libintl.h - else - myconf="${myconf} --enable-nls" - fi - - ./configure \ - --host=${CHOST} \ - --prefix=/usr \ - ${myconf} \ - || die - emake || die -} - -src_install() { - make prefix=${D}/usr install || die - dodoc AUTHORS ChangeLog INSTALL NEWS README THANKS TODO - dohtml -a shtml FAQ.shtml -} diff --git a/app-cdr/gcombust/gcombust-0.1.53.ebuild b/app-cdr/gcombust/gcombust-0.1.53.ebuild deleted file mode 100644 index 9bcb1ac08c97..000000000000 --- a/app-cdr/gcombust/gcombust-0.1.53.ebuild +++ /dev/null @@ -1,41 +0,0 @@ -# Copyright 1999-2005 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-cdr/gcombust/gcombust-0.1.53.ebuild,v 1.9 2005/01/01 12:13:37 eradicator Exp $ - -DESCRIPTION="A GUI for mkisofs/mkhybrid/cdda2wav/cdrecord/cdlabelgen" -HOMEPAGE="http://www.abo.fi/~jmunsin/gcombust/" -SRC_URI="http://www.abo.fi/~jmunsin/gcombust/${P}.tar.gz" - -LICENSE="GPL-2" -SLOT="0" -KEYWORDS="x86 ppc sparc" -IUSE="nls" - -DEPEND="=x11-libs/gtk+-1.2* - nls? ( sys-devel/gettext )" -RDEPEND="app-cdr/cdrtools" - -src_compile() { - local myconf - - if ! use nls - then - myconf="${myconf} --disable-nls" - touch intl/libintl.h - else - myconf="${myconf} --enable-nls" - fi - - ./configure \ - --host=${CHOST} \ - --prefix=/usr \ - ${myconf} \ - || die - emake || die -} - -src_install() { - make prefix=${D}/usr install || die - dodoc AUTHORS ChangeLog INSTALL NEWS README THANKS TODO - dohtml -a shtml FAQ.shtml -} diff --git a/app-cdr/gcombust/gcombust-0.1.54.ebuild b/app-cdr/gcombust/gcombust-0.1.55-r1.ebuild index f466ea3473c1..1f6c44ca6d9c 100644 --- a/app-cdr/gcombust/gcombust-0.1.54.ebuild +++ b/app-cdr/gcombust/gcombust-0.1.55-r1.ebuild @@ -1,6 +1,8 @@ -# Copyright 1999-2005 Gentoo Foundation +# Copyright 1999-2006 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-cdr/gcombust/gcombust-0.1.54.ebuild,v 1.10 2005/01/01 12:13:37 eradicator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-cdr/gcombust/gcombust-0.1.55-r1.ebuild,v 1.1 2006/03/19 01:52:31 metalgod Exp $ + +inherit eutils gnuconfig DESCRIPTION="A GUI for mkisofs/mkhybrid/cdda2wav/cdrecord/cdlabelgen." HOMEPAGE="http://www.abo.fi/~jmunsin/gcombust/" @@ -8,7 +10,7 @@ SRC_URI="http://www.abo.fi/~jmunsin/gcombust/${P}.tar.gz" LICENSE="GPL-2" SLOT="0" -KEYWORDS="x86 ppc" +KEYWORDS="~amd64 ~ppc ~sparc ~x86" IUSE="nls" DEPEND="=x11-libs/gtk+-1.2* @@ -16,6 +18,17 @@ DEPEND="=x11-libs/gtk+-1.2* RDEPEND="${DEPEND} app-cdr/cdrtools" +src_unpack() { + if [ "${A}" != "" ]; then + unpack ${A} + fi + gnuconfig_update + + cd ${S} + + epatch ${FILESDIR}/${P}-gcc41.patch +} + src_compile() { local myconf |